Archaeological test excavations and monitoring were carried out on a site at Seapoint Road, Bray in 2025. The site was located on the north side of Seapoint Road, adjacent to and east of Milton Terrace, and just south of the River Dargle. It consisted of several abandoned industrial-type buildings and a car park.

In total, five test trenches were excavated with a sum total length of 84m. The natural ground was found in some parts of the site, mainly the southwest. It comprised compact, mid- to dark-yellowish-orange and greyish-brown boulder clay. In other parts, the site was found to contain large areas of made-up ground and layers of rubble, especially in the northeast. This material exceeded 1.5m in depth in some areas. The remains of stone and brick walls were exposed, along with a small patch of cobbled surface and the remains of industrial structures such as a metal tank. No archaeological features or artefacts were uncovered
